什么是闪购的数据库
-
闪购的数据库是指用于存储和管理闪购平台所需数据的数据库系统。闪购是一种以抢购为特点的购物模式,通过限时、限量的特卖活动吸引消费者参与。为了支持闪购平台的正常运营,需要建立一个强大、高效的数据库系统来管理各种数据。
闪购的数据库具有以下特点:
-
高并发性:闪购活动往往会吸引大量用户同时访问和参与,因此数据库需要具备高并发处理能力,能够快速响应大量的请求。
-
高可用性:由于闪购活动的时间限制,数据库系统需要保证高可用性,即24小时不间断地提供服务,避免因数据库故障而导致活动中断或数据丢失。
-
数据安全性:闪购平台涉及大量用户的个人信息和交易数据,数据库系统需要具备高级的安全措施,包括数据加密、访问权限控制、防火墙等,以保护用户数据的安全。
-
快速数据存取:闪购平台的核心是实时抢购,用户需要能够快速浏览商品、提交订单和支付,因此数据库系统需要具备快速的数据存取能力,以提高用户体验。
-
扩展性:随着闪购平台的用户和交易量的增加,数据库系统需要具备良好的扩展性,能够方便地扩展存储容量和处理能力,以适应平台的发展需求。
为了满足以上需求,闪购的数据库通常采用分布式数据库系统,将数据分散存储在多个节点上,提高了系统的并发处理能力和可用性。同时,还会采用缓存技术、负载均衡、数据冗余等手段来提高系统性能和可靠性。闪购的数据库还需要与其他系统进行集成,如用户管理系统、支付系统等,以实现数据的无缝交互和共享。
1年前 -
-
闪购是一种特殊的购物模式,其特点是商品的库存有限,限时限量销售,用户需要在规定的时间内抢购,一旦库存售罄或时间结束,商品就无法购买。闪购的数据库是指用于支持闪购业务的数据库系统。
闪购的数据库主要包括以下几个方面:
-
商品信息库:闪购的数据库需要存储商品的基本信息,包括商品名称、价格、库存、折扣信息等。这些信息需要在闪购开始前提前导入数据库,并在闪购过程中实时更新库存信息。商品信息库可以使用关系型数据库来存储和管理。
-
订单信息库:闪购的数据库还需要存储用户的订单信息,包括用户ID、商品ID、购买数量、下单时间等。订单信息库需要记录用户的购买行为,并提供相应的查询和统计功能,以便后续的订单处理和数据分析。订单信息库可以使用关系型数据库或者NoSQL数据库来存储。
-
用户信息库:闪购的数据库还需要存储用户的基本信息,包括用户ID、姓名、联系方式等。用户信息库可以用于用户认证和用户管理,以及后续的个性化推荐和营销活动。用户信息库可以使用关系型数据库来存储。
-
日志信息库:闪购的数据库还需要存储闪购过程中的日志信息,包括用户的访问日志、商品的销售日志等。日志信息库可以用于系统的监控和故障排查,以及后续的数据分析和业务优化。日志信息库可以使用关系型数据库或者分布式日志系统来存储。
除了上述基本的数据库,闪购的数据库还可以包括缓存数据库、分布式数据库、数据仓库等,以满足闪购业务的高并发访问、数据实时性和数据分析的需求。
总之,闪购的数据库是用于支持闪购业务的数据库系统,包括商品信息库、订单信息库、用户信息库、日志信息库等。这些数据库需要提供高性能、高可用性、可扩展性和安全性的特点,以满足闪购业务的需求。
1年前 -
-
闪购的数据库是指用于存储和管理闪购平台上的数据的数据库系统。闪购是一种在线购物平台,为用户提供限时特价商品的购买机会。为了支持闪购平台的正常运行,需要一个可靠的数据库来存储、管理和处理大量的商品信息、用户信息、订单信息等数据。
闪购的数据库通常采用关系型数据库管理系统(RDBMS),如MySQL、Oracle、SQL Server等。关系型数据库是一种使用表格来组织数据的数据库,每个表格由多个行和列组成,每一行表示一个实体,每一列表示一个属性。闪购的数据库通过创建多个表格来存储不同类型的数据,并使用主键和外键来建立表格之间的关系。
以下是闪购数据库的一些常见表格和其包含的字段:
-
商品表格:用于存储商品信息,包括商品名称、价格、折扣、库存等字段。
-
用户表格:用于存储用户信息,包括用户ID、用户名、密码、联系方式等字段。
-
订单表格:用于存储订单信息,包括订单ID、用户ID、商品ID、购买数量、订单状态等字段。
-
购物车表格:用于存储用户添加到购物车中的商品信息,包括用户ID、商品ID、购买数量等字段。
-
支付表格:用于存储用户的支付信息,包括订单ID、支付方式、支付时间等字段。
为了提高闪购平台的性能和可扩展性,还可以采用以下数据库优化技术:
-
索引优化:创建适当的索引可以加快数据的查找速度,常用的索引类型包括主键索引、唯一索引、组合索引等。
-
分区优化:将数据库分成多个分区,可以提高数据的存储效率和查询效率。
-
缓存优化:使用缓存系统来缓存热门数据,减少数据库的访问压力。
-
数据库集群:使用数据库集群可以提高系统的可用性和性能,将数据分布在多个节点上,实现负载均衡和故障转移。
总之,闪购的数据库是一个关系型数据库,用于存储和管理闪购平台上的商品信息、用户信息、订单信息等数据。通过合理的数据库设计和优化,可以提高闪购平台的性能和可扩展性。
1年前 -